BISEXUAL HYBRID STERILITY IN DROSOPHILA MELANOGASTER [PDF]
ABSTRACT A new type of hybrid sterility was investigated in D. melanogaster. Matings between strain 27 males from Para Wirra, South Australia, and Canton-S females produce 70-80% fully sterile male and female progeny. Strain 27 males produce sterile progeny when crossed to females of other geographic origins, but produce fertile progeny ...
